About Ricco - Financial Literacy Game

Ricco is an innovative browser-based financial literacy game designed to empower beginners with essential money management skills. By simulating real-life financial situations, Ricco allows players to navigate various financial decisions in a risk-free environment. Instead of drowning participants in theoretical concepts, it emphasizes experiential learning where players choose professions, manage income and expenses, and make choices related to saving, spending, and investing. The game focuses on practical money principles, making it suitable for teens and adults eager to enhance their financial confidence. With an engaging format, Ricco teaches budgeting, cash flow management, and long-term planning, helping users develop better financial habits through repetition and consequences. It serves as an excellent educational tool for classrooms, families, and self-learners.

Features of Ricco - Financial Literacy Game

Risk-Free Learning

Ricco provides a safe simulation environment where players can make financial decisions without facing real-world consequences. This feature allows users to learn from their mistakes and explore various strategies without the fear of financial loss.

Real Investment Types

Engage with authentic investment options such as savings accounts, bonds, and index funds. This realistic approach helps players understand how different investment types work, fostering a deeper comprehension of personal finance.

Dynamic Life Events

Ricco introduces unexpected life events and challenges, mirroring real-life financial scenarios. Players must adapt their financial strategies to respond to these events, enhancing their problem-solving skills and financial resilience.

Progress Tracking

Monitor your financial journey with an intuitive dashboard that tracks health, happiness, and wealth metrics. This feature allows players to see the long-term impact of their financial decisions, reinforcing learning and encouraging continuous improvement.
